Solar energy systems are rapidly becoming a popular choice for homeowners and businesses alike, offering a clean, renewable, and cost-effective alternative to traditional fossil fuels. These systems work by converting sunlight into electricity using photovoltaic (PV) panels. Photovoltaic panels are made up of silicon materials that generate an electrical current when illuminated by sunlight. The electricity generated can then be used to power homes, businesses, or even fed back into the power system.
- Several are kinds of solar energy systems available, such as grid-tied systems, off-grid systems, and hybrid systems. Grid-tied systems are connected to the electrical grid, allowing homeowners to feed excess electricity back to the utility company. Off-grid systems, on the other hand, are independent, meaning they don't rely on the grid for power.

Maximizing Efficiency in Residential Solar Energy Installations
Harnessing the power of the sun for residential energy needs is a exceptional choice. To truly amplify the efficiency of your solar installation, consider a range of factors. First and foremost, ensure optimal panel placement to absorb the maximum amount of sunlight throughout the day. Analyze the orientation and tilt angle of your roof, as these can significantly impact energy production. Secondly, opt for high-quality solar panels with a proven track record of performance.
In addition, install a smart inverter system that can efficiently manage the flow of energy. Regularly service your panels and parts to ensure they are operating at peak capacity. Finally, consider energy storage solutions, such as battery systems, to store excess solar energy for evening use. By following these strategies, you can vastly boost the efficiency of your residential solar energy installation and minimize your reliance on traditional energy sources.
Off-Grid Solar Systems: Choosing the Right Solution
When researching solar power for your home, you'll discover two primary types: grid-connected and off-grid. Opting the ideal solution depends on your unique needs and circumstances. Grid-connected systems utilize power from the utility grid, supplementing it with solar energy. This option offers convenience, but you're still connected to the grid. Off-grid systems, on the other hand, are completely independent, generating all their own power and accumulating it in batteries. This delivers energy security, but requires a larger starting investment and higher Solar Energy Systems maintenance.
- Elements to assess include your electrical consumption, budget, location, and nearby regulations. Consulting with a qualified solar installer can guide you in making the most suitable decision for your needs.
